1957 US ABC-Paramount 1st label variation edition. Released with a laminated cover, tip on back, with a "deep groove" indentation on black colored labels, with the ABC-Paramount multi-colored logo on the upper rim of the center record labels, with a vinyl weight of approx. 180 grams, and with beaded record edge..
The embossed "X" within the dead wax indicates this is a Shelley Products pressing.

Recorded February, 1957
Side 1, etchedMatrix / RunoutABC-180-A   H -Side 2, etched, X embossed Matrix / RunoutABC-180-B   H-   X
Bass - Bill Crow (Tracks: A1 to A3, B2, B3), Oscar Pettiford (Tracks: A4, B1, B4)
Bongos, Congas - Candido
Conductor - Ernie Wilkins
Design, Cover - Bob Crozier
Drums - Osie Johnson
Engineer - Irv Greenbaum
French Horn - Ed London (Tracks: A4, B1, B4), Jim Buffington (Tracks: A1 to A3, B2, B3)
Liner Notes - Felix Grant
Orchestra [Conducted By] - The Ernie Wilkins Orchestra
Photography By - Alan Fontaine
Piano - Hank Jones
Producer - Creed Taylor
Trombone - Frank Rehak, Jimmy Cleveland, Thomas Mitchell
Trumpet - Art Farmer (Tracks: A1 to A3, B2, B3), Bernie Glow, Charlie Shavers, Ernie Royal (Tracks: A4, B1, B4), Jimmy Nottingham
Tuba - Jay McAllister
